Computer software company Oracle has won the bidding for TikTok's US operations, a source told the Wall Street Journal. A person familiar with the matter told the WSJ that Oracle will be announced TikTok's 'trusted tech partner' in America. ByteDance will need approval for the deal from governments of the United States and China. Microsoft had said earlier Sunday that its bid to buy the popular video-sharing app had been rejected. Microsoft said in a Sunday statement that TikTok's parent company, Bytedance, 'let us know today they would not be selling TikTok's US operations to Microsoft.'
